The CODES SEG Student Chapter at the University of Tasmania is a student branch of the Society of Economic Geologists, dedicated to pursing and disseminating geological knowledge amongst its members. In recent years the committee has organised seminars featuring internationally recognised specialists and taken its members to China (2011), South Africa (2012) and Russia (2013) to visit key geologic

al provinces. In addition to the seminars and trips, the SEG Student Chapter also organises numerous social and fundraising events in order to continue its efforts to advance geological understanding through the scientific investigation of mineral deposits and resources. In 2015, the committee intends to organise a trip to Iceland and ore deposits in Sweden. The trip will include an expedition to Iceland to explore the volcanic terrain with special focus on understanding volcanic facies and active hydrothermal systems.

CODES Student Chapter, in collaboration with the South Australian Society of Economic Geologists - SASEG, will be hosting a Geological Field Trip in South Australia in October 2023. All participant spots are now confirmed and finalised.

The SEG excursion will feature visits to BHP’s Olympic Dam Mine and Prominent Hill Mine, both of which are pertinent for understanding the IOCG mineral systems in the Gawler Craton region of South Australia. Subsequently, the site visit to Hillgrove Resources’ Kanmantoo Mine will focus on the Kanmantoo Cu-Au mineralisation, located 55 kilometres southeast of Adelaide.

We extend our profound gratitude to our industry sponsors, partners, professional societies and experts whose generous support and contributions have made this geological field trip possible.

Additionally, we’ve organised a visit to Fleet Space Technologies with a technical talk on Ambient Noise Tomography (ANT), ExoSphere Technology and a networking breakfast. The SEG chapters will then host a Geoscience and Technology Symposium with highlights including presentations on IOCG mineralisations at Gawler Craton and the Copper potential of South Australia, and an enhanced experience with AR/VR technology for the IOCG drill core viewing session with experts, and more to be announced. The AIG Geopub event will feature four PhD students from CODES presenting their research projects.
